Re: Wrestling documentaries
« Reply #1 on: October 02, 2007, 09:49:23 AM »
Beyond the Mat, that's a start, also Wrestling With Shadows was unreal in it's timing. That's a start. Cheating Death and Stealing Life, the Eddie Guerrero story is also really good.
